La Garde, Provence-Alpes-Côte-d’Azur, France

Overview

La Garde is a charming Provençal town known for its medieval old town, lively local markets, and relaxed Mediterranean lifestyle. With its proximity to Toulon and the sea, it offers a blend of history, family-friendly living, and access to natural beauty.

Best Time to Visit

April-June and September-October for mild weather and fewer tourists.

Local Tips

A car is helpful for exploring nearby beaches and countryside. Free parking is available in several lots outside the center. Most shops close at midday for lunch.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ping is appreciated but not mandatory, round up or leave 5-10%. Dress modestly when visiting churches. Greet shopkeepers with 'Bonjour' upon entering.

Safety Warnings

La Garde is generally safe, but take standard precautions against petty theft, especially in market areas or busy events. Avoid walking in isolated areas late at night.

Hidden Gems

Explore the old castle ruins for panoramic views, visit Parc Nature du Plan for a picnic and birdwatching, and discover the 'painted walls' mural walk through the old town.
